Difficulty Rises, Hashprice Rips 22% as Bitcoin Hashrate Stalls

While bitcoin’s price has fueled mining revenue, miners experienced a moderate difficulty rise of 1.31% at block height 965664. The latest change marks the eighth difficulty increase in 2026. Bitcoin Mining Difficulty Climbs 1.
